NANOPARTICLES AND FILLED NANOCAPSULES
Carbon, 1995Encapsulation of foreign materials within a hollow graphitic cage was carried out for rare-earth and iron-group metals by using an electric arc discharge. The rare-earth metals with low vapor pressures, Sc, Y, La, Ce, Pr, Nd, Gd, Tb, Dy, Ho, Er, Tm, and Lu, were encapsulated in the form of carbides, whereas volatile Sm, Eu, and Yb metals were not.

Multifunctional metal-doped carbon nanocapsules
The Journal of Chemical Physics, 2008We present an ab initio study of carbon fullerenes, such as C20, C36, C56, C60, and C68, that are substitutionally doped with transition metals coordinated to several nitrogen atoms. These capsules with porphyrinlike metal sites have remarkable electronic and spin polarizations.
